Justdo^it135 Posted February 6, 2010 Share Posted February 6, 2010 Did some quick research and was kinda surprised by some of the success some NFL players have had in wrestling. I'm gonna just name a few off: Ray Lewis (Ravens)-2x Fl. State Champ Warren Sapp (Bucs, Raiders) Fl. State Champ Lorenzo Neal (Chargers)- NCAA Champ Chuck Noll- PA State Champ Kelly Gregg (ravens) 3x KS state champ Roddy White (falcons) 2x SC state champ -Thought this was pretty cool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
FormerHornet Posted February 6, 2010 Share Posted February 6, 2010 Stephen Neal (Patriots)- 2x NCAA champ Cal State Bakersfield.... even beat Brock Lesnar in the finals during his senior season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
